You didn't even notice Patriots starting left tackle Will Campbell during the team's joint practice against the Washington Commanders on Wednesday.

... In a good way.

The fourth overall pick in the 2025 NFL Draft stood up to Washington's pass-rush and fared just fine in New England's most competitive session thus far. It was a stark contrast to last season's joint practice against the Philadelphia Eagles, as some Patriots fans will recall.

"Will Campbell had what I considered a chaos-free, highly-capable, workmanlike, you wouldn't even notice if you didn't have to look at him, left tackle day," Patriots insider Tom E. Curran said on the Patriots Talk podcast .
